Change the NICE guidelines for Lung Cancer Referrals

Petition Details

Change the NICE guidelines for Lung Cancer Referrals so that people under 40 are also referred for X-rays in non smokers.

The number of people being diagnosed with lung cancer under the age of 40 who don't smoke is on the increase. The stage that most of these people are diagnosed is stage 4.

Additional Information

If more people were referred for a simple chest x-ray sooner for persistent symptoms even though they are under the age of 40 and don't smoke, then more lives could be saved and a huge burden of cost to the NHS could be reduced as it costs less to treat someone in the earlier states of lung cancer than the later.

Too many people are dying unnecessarily because they don't tick the outdated boxes in the NICE guidelines for Lung Cancer.

This petition was rejected

The Government e-Petitions Team gave the following reason:

We can only accept petitions about things the Government or Parliament are directly responsible for.

The National Institute for Health and Care Excellence is an executive non-departmental public body, so the content of guidance produced by NICE is an operational matter for NICE, not the Government or Parliament. As a result it is not possible for the Government or Parliament to take the action you have requested.
